How to disable this behavior? I have a bunch of global mappings starting with comma and translit3 plugin which translates things like “,,” into “„” in an IMAP-like fashion (translation is done only when last character of sequence is typed; preceding characters found in the buffer are used to check whether something is to be translated). Translit3 plugin is enabled only for specific buffers and thus is using <buffer> mappings. Thus I am completely against new behavior.
